The first thing one will notice about the front of the Kard is that the signification and the execution image of Long Form Three are close to equally prominent - with the execution image slightly more prominent. This layout is part of a theme that is shared among all of the Kards in the form Dek. As the forms increase in complexity, the signification becomes less prominent while at the same time the figures on the Kard become more prominent.
The next thing one should notice is that the figure on the Kard is executing an easily recognizable move of Long Form Three. This is part of another theme that is shared among all the Kards in the forms Dek. The figure and any other images (aside from the signification) will highlight some of the most important pieces of information and/or physical attributes of the form being illustrated. This is done with the intent that a person familiar with the form should be able to quickly ascertain which form is being illustrated without having to read the text.
